Located in the London Borough of Havering, Upminster train station is a bustling hub offering seamless connectivity within London and beyond. As one of the key stations on the London, Tilbury and Southend line, operated by c2c, it's a gateway to diverse urban and rural destinations, ideal for both regular commuters and leisure travelers.
Upminster station provides a broad range of facilities to ensure a smooth and convenient travel experience. Ticketing is hassle-free with a ticket office open from early morning until late at night, along with accessible ticket machines available throughout the station. For technology enthusiasts, there's an induction loop for those who require it, alongside validators for smartcards.
Additional support facilities include information points and staffed help desks, ensuring assistance is available for all passengers from the early hours till late evening. Though the station lacks a traditional waiting room, there's ample seating available for your comfort while you wait for your train. And don't forget to grab some refreshments from the kiosk on Platform 1 or shop at stores like WH Smith located within the station.
Committing to inclusivity, Upminster station offers step-free access throughout most parts of the premises. Lift access is available to platforms 1, 2/3, and 4/5, although note that access to platform 6 can be challenging for travelers; however, local TfL buses offer accessible connections to nearby destinations if needed. For anyone requiring extra assistance, the station provides facilities such as ramps for train access and accessible toilets.
Navigating your onward journey from Upminster is made simple thanks to various transport options. The District Line provides Underground services directly from platforms 3, 4, and 5. Bus stop E on the Station Approach is well-positioned for catching both local buses and rail replacement services. For those who prefer private travel, taxis are conveniently stationed outside the main entrance on Station Road. Nestled in the tranquil Buckinghamshire countryside, Little Kimble Train Station offers an unpretentious and charming gateway for travelers venturing through the heart of England. Whether you're a local commuter, a curious traveler, or someone planning a scenic train journey, Little Kimble provides a quaint yet functional starting point for your expeditions.
Little Kimble Train Station may be small, but it offers essential conveniences for passengers.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ines available help travelers collect pre-booked tickets with ease. However, it’s important to note that these machines are not accessible for all individuals, possibly necessitating preplanning for those with mobility challenges. The station features step-free access across its platform, aligning with its commitment to accessibility, but lacks dedicated ramp access to trains or accessible toilets. Despite this, the presence of customer help points ensures that assistance is always nearby, even at an unstaffed station.
Connecting the dots to your destination is made easier with Little Kimble's transport links. Rail replacement bus services accommodate travelers during disruptions, providing easy access towards Princes Risborough and Aylesbury.
